Nokian Renkaat Oyj Company Profile
Nokian Renkaat Oyj is a Finland‐based manufacturer of tyres and rubber products, best known for its winter tyre technology. The company’s product portfolio includes winter and all‐season tyres for passenger cars, SUVs and light trucks, as well as heavy‐duty tyres for trucks, buses, earthmovers and industrial equipment. Nokian Renkaat positions itself as a specialist in cold‐climate and all‐season traction solutions, with a strong focus on safety, durability and environmental performance.
The company was established in 1988 through the demerger of Nokia Corporation’s tyre operations, although its rubber production heritage dates back to the late 19th century.
